Träförbättring, also known as tree improvement, is a process aimed at enhancing the health, appearance, and productivity of trees. This practice is commonly employed in urban and rural landscapes, as well as in forestry and horticulture. The primary goals of träförbättring include improving tree structure, promoting growth, and preventing diseases and pests.
